Histone 3 Lysine 9 Trimethylation Is Differentially Associated with Isocitrate Dehydrogenase Mutations in Oligodendrogliomas and High-Grade Astrocytomas

Trimethylation of histone 3 lysine 9 (H3K9me3) is a marker of repressed transcription. Cells transfected with mutant isocitrate dehydrogenase (IDH) show increased methylation of histone lysine residues, including H3K9me3, due to inhibition of histone demethylases by 2-hydroxyglutarate.
